Anka, a legendary crooner from the "Rat Pack" era, chose a repertoire that seemed fundamentally incompatible with his style. The tracklist includes Nirvana’s "Smells Like Teen Spirit," Soundgarden’s "Black Hole Sun," and Van Halen’s "Jump." Rather than treating these songs as kitschy parodies, Anka approached them with orchestral seriousness.
